Bluebirds Ballet School Rules

 

Health

Please notify the school of any medical issues or learning difficulties that may affect your child’s learning.

Punctuality

Children should ideally arrive at the venue ten minutes before the start of their class. Parents are asked not to enter the studio prior to the completion of the previous class. There is a ten minute change-over which should be plenty of time to prepare for their class.

 

Toilet

Please ensure your child has been to the toilet prior to the commencement of class to avoid accidents or disruptions to the lesson.

 

Supervision

Parents and carers are asked to ensure their children are well behaved at all times whilst getting ready for class and that siblings have an activity to occupy them whilst waiting.

​

Uniform and Appearance

We ask all students to wear the recommended uniform. The uniforms not only ensure students look elegant but also feel confident. Uniforms can be ordered through the school and we have full range of items in stock. On the penultimate day of every term the dress regulation is relaxed and pre-school children encouraged to wear any costume of their choice including fancy dress outfits. Hair should always be off the face and neckline in a bun or similar. For safety purposes jewellery should not be worn.
